Manipulating a freshly created token (meaning in the same macro as it is copied) is difficult if not impossible. to elaborate: copyToken is executed at the end of EVERTHING, this is not entirely correct wording (it actually has to do with caching) but this is a good rule of thumb to keep in mind.
